useradd с опцией -d не создает файлы скелета
Когда я создаю пользователя с useradd
команда в centos 5, домашний каталог создается, и его файлы / etc / skel копируются в этот каталог, но когда я даю useradd
с -d
Опция для другого пути к домашней директории не создает файлы скелета, например .bachrc
, .bash_history
и т.п.
Если кто-то может дать подсказку, чтобы я мог решить эту проблему. На самом деле мне нужно выполнить какую-то конкретную команду.bashrc файл, но его там нет. Я создал его вручную, но он не выполняется во время входа в систему.
С уважением
1 ответ
Решение
Скелетные файлы копируются только при создании домашнего каталога. Попробуйте добавить -m
вариант.